Spiritual or cultural significance
Devotion to Hanuman – This temple holds spiritual significance for devotees of Lord Hanuman, a central figure in the Hindu epic Ramayana. He is revered for his strength, devotion, and loyalty, and is often worshipped for protection and courage.
Visitor etiquette
Respectful Conduct – I advise visitors to maintain a respectful demeanor, speak softly, and avoid disruptive behavior. It's customary to remove footwear before entering the temple premises. Donations are voluntary and can be made at designated areas if you wish.
